Mental Health Support:

We understand that facing false allegations can take a toll on your mental health. If you're feeling overwhelmed, anxious, or isolated, it’s important to reach out for professional help. We encourage all of our members to take care of their mental health, and here are some trusted services that can offer support

Andy’s Man Club

 Peer-to-peer talking groups for men
 Website: www.andysmanclub.co.uk

CALM (Campaign Against Living Miserably)
 

 Mental health support, especially for men
 Phone: 0800 58 58 58
 Website: www.thecalmzone.net

Men’s Sheds Association

 Social spaces for men to connect and reduce isolation
 Website: www.menssheds.org.uk

Mind

 Mental health information and helpline
 Phone: 0300 123 3393
 Website: www.mind.org.uk

Shelter

For Housing issues and support with renting/homelessness 
 Website: https://www.shelter.org.uk/

Shout

 Free, confidential text service for anyone in crisis
 Text: SHOUT to 85258
 Website: www.giveusashout.org

Samaritans
 

 24/7 emotional support
 Phone: 116 123
 Website: www.samaritans.org

Self-Care Tips

 Taking care of your mental health is just as important as addressing your legal situation. Here are some tips for staying emotionally healthy during difficult times

Stay connected with loved ones.

Engage in stress-relieving activities, such as exercise or hobbies.

 

Don’t hesitate to speak with someone who understands your journey.
